Output d1cc3c719d8c58d507daa2ed2dc6fffa6772517fed8c94de5ad276999cc719c8:0

value
577860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 993a53944b7691c0f7a5c8a9597ad541855719ca OP_EQUAL
address
3FfDBVJYzfHUnMn5unkV9RBwMY6yfnrTjV
transaction
d1cc3c719d8c58d507daa2ed2dc6fffa6772517fed8c94de5ad276999cc719c8
confirmations
301602
spent
true